Abstract :
The Scalable Coherent Interface (SCI) standard defines a new generation of interconnection that spans the full range from supercomputer memory `bus´ to campus-wide network. SCI provides bus-like services and a shared-memory software model while using an underlying packet protocol on many independent communication links. Initially these links are 1 GByte/s (wires) and 1 GBit/s (fiber), but the protocol scales well to future faster or lower-cost technologies. The interconnect may use switches, meshes, and rings. The SCI distributed-shared-memory model is simple and versatile, enabling a smooth integration of highly parallel multiprocessors, workstations, personal computers, input/output, networking, and data acquisition
